Select Setting System Name IP or ISDN Information and configure these settings: Description Specifies whether to display the name of the system on the home screen above the PIP window. Specifies whether to display the system's IP address, ISDN number, or both on the home screen. Specifies whether to display the local date and time on the home screen. Local Date and Time 4 - 22 Customizing the V500 System Setting Do Not Disturb Icon Call Detail Report Description Allows users to set the system to automatically accept or ignore incoming calls using the Do Not Disturb button on the home screen. Specifies whether to collect call data for the Call Detail Report and Recent Calls list. When selected, information about calls can be viewed through the V500 web interface and downloaded as a . csv file. Note: If this setting is disabled, applications such as the Polycom Global Management System will not be able to retrieve Call Detail Report (CDR) records. Recent Calls Specifies whether to display the Recent Calls button on the home screen. The Recent Calls screen lists the site number or name, the date and time, and whether the call was incoming or outgoing. Note: If the Call Detail Report option is not selected, the Recent Calls option is not available. 4. Select Setting Sites Last Number Dialed and configure these settings: Description Allows users to access any pre-defined sites from a My Contacts/Speed Dial list on the home screen. Specifies whether to display the last number dialed or clear the dialing field on the home screen. Displaying Contacts on the Home Screen Sites configured for speed dial are displayed on the home screen. You can also display them, along with any Microsoft LCS contacts, on the contact list home screen. For more information about Microsoft LCS contacts, see Adding and Removing Microsoft LCS Contacts on page 3-22. Make sure that the site information is entered in the directory. Go to System > Admin Settings > General Settings > Home Screen Settings. Select three times to access the Sites screen. Select Add and choose the sites to add from the directory. Select either Speed Dial or Contacts as the name you want to appear on the button. 4 - 23 Administrator's Guide for the V500 System To display the contact list home screen: 1. Go to System > Admin Settings > General > Home Screen Settings. Adding Marquee Text You can create marquee text to display in the dialing entry field on the home screen. You can create context-specific instructions or, if the home screen has Site buttons, the marquee text can provide information that helps other users choose which site to call.
